如果该内容未能解决您的问题,您可以点击反馈按钮或发送邮件联系人工。或添加QQ群:1381223

增删改查的流程图:数据库操作的核心指南

增删改查的流程图:数据库操作的核心指南

在现代信息系统中,增删改查(Create, Read, Update, Delete,简称CRUD)是数据库操作的四大基本功能。今天,我们将深入探讨增删改查的流程图,并介绍其在实际应用中的重要性和实现方式。

什么是增删改查?

增删改查是数据库管理系统(DBMS)中最常见的操作。它们分别代表:

  • 增(Create):向数据库中添加新数据。
  • 删(Delete):从数据库中移除数据。
  • 改(Update):修改数据库中已有的数据。
  • 查(Read/Retrieve):从数据库中读取数据。

增删改查的流程图

增删改查的流程图是用来可视化这些操作的步骤和逻辑的图表。以下是每个操作的简要流程图:

  1. 增(Create)

    • 开始 -> 输入数据 -> 验证数据 -> 插入数据库 -> 确认插入 -> 结束
  2. 删(Delete)

    • 开始 -> 确定删除条件 -> 查找数据 -> 确认删除 -> 删除数据 -> 确认删除 -> 结束
  3. 改(Update)

    • 开始 -> 确定更新条件 -> 查找数据 -> 输入新数据 -> 验证数据 -> 更新数据库 -> 确认更新 -> 结束
  4. 查(Read)

    • 开始 -> 确定查询条件 -> 执行查询 -> 返回结果 -> 结束

增删改查的应用场景

增删改查在各种应用中都有广泛的应用:

  • 电子商务平台:用户注册、商品信息的添加、修改和删除,订单查询和管理。
  • 社交媒体:用户发布内容、评论、点赞、删除帖子或评论。
  • 企业管理系统:员工信息的增删改查,项目管理,财务数据的处理。
  • 在线教育平台:课程信息的管理,学生成绩的查询和更新,教师信息的维护。

实现增删改查的技术

实现增删改查的技术包括但不限于:

  • SQL(Structured Query Language):用于关系数据库的标准语言。
  • ORM(Object-Relational Mapping):如Hibernate、Entity Framework等,简化了数据库操作。
  • NoSQL数据库:如MongoDB、Cassandra等,适用于处理大数据和非结构化数据。

增删改查的安全性和优化

在实现增删改查时,需要考虑以下几个方面:

  • 数据验证:确保输入的数据符合预期,防止SQL注入等安全问题。
  • 事务处理:确保数据的一致性和完整性。
  • 索引优化:提高查询效率。
  • 权限控制:确保只有授权用户可以执行特定的操作。

总结

增删改查的流程图不仅帮助开发者理解和设计数据库操作的逻辑,还为系统的维护和优化提供了直观的指导。无论是初学者还是经验丰富的开发者,掌握这些基本操作都是构建和维护高效、安全数据库系统的关键。通过本文的介绍,希望大家对增删改查有了更深入的理解,并能在实际项目中灵活运用。

在实际应用中,增删改查的流程图不仅是理论上的指导,更是实践中的工具。通过合理设计和优化这些流程,可以大大提高系统的性能和用户体验。希望本文能为大家提供有价值的参考,助力于数据库管理和应用开发的学习与实践。